Explain the structure of `CO_(3)^(2-)` ion in terms of resonance
(b) Explain the resonance structures of `CO_(2)` molecule .

Text Solution

AI Generated Solution

To explain the structure of the carbonate ion \((CO_3)^{2-}\) in terms of resonance, we need to follow these steps: ### Step-by-Step Solution: 1. **Identify the Valence Electrons**: - Carbon (C) has 4 valence electrons. - Each Oxygen (O) has 6 valence electrons, and there are three Oxygens, contributing a total of \(3 \times 6 = 18\) electrons. - The ion has a \(2-\) charge, which means we add 2 more electrons. ...
